Output 08211012008dc48cf1e44ecfb8d92330a323ebfca97c2d18e206efe488dcb892:1

value
255056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e53b4224026eefa6e8ca8aa8819df8ebfbe770d2 OP_EQUAL
address
3Nb5epHan4mNbBfKQvGqpFQMwREfKnF17x
transaction
08211012008dc48cf1e44ecfb8d92330a323ebfca97c2d18e206efe488dcb892
confirmations
199086
spent
true